  • Abstract
    The article deals with the design of four channel device serving for photoplethysmographic measurements. There are described main parts of the device such as analog and digital signal processing part and microcontroller controlled LED drivers. The work includes description of digital data processing algorithm. There is presented design of graphical user interface and device functionality verification. The use of the device for medical purposes is outlined too. Preliminary measurements and data analysis were performed. Within the analysis we correlated second derivative of pulse wave contour with age of measured subjects.
